How Does A Septic Tank System Work?

A properly designed septic program (sewage treatment system) collects and processes waste from your property, divides solid materials from liquid effluent in containment vessels, and releases clarified effluent into the soil absorption area. The first essential component of septic treatment is the septic tank itself. This is an underground, watertight container designed to receive wastewater from your home. It isolates solids, begins the breakdown of organic waste, and retains sludge and scum. The result is relatively clear effluent. In a properly functioning tank, solids and liquids are efficiently separated. Solid waste and partially decomposed sludge settle at the bottom. Lighter materials such as fats, oils, and grease float to the top. Effluent located between these layers moves on to the drain field. The following phase is the effluent distribution system. This system moves wastewater from the septic tank to the absorption area. In gravity-fed systems, liquid flows directly through an outlet pipe into the distribution area. This component spreads wastewater evenly throughout the field. Some systems rely on pumps to distribute effluent evenly using pressurized lines. The most critical treatment occurs in the drain field. This portion of the system uses soil and trenches to filter and return water to the water table. Drain field systems may include cesspools, seepage pits, trench systems, subsurface gravel filters, or raised mound systems. Less conventional systems include drip distribution, spray irrigation, or flow release techniques.

Septic tanks differ, but the basic function is consistent across systems. Wastewater from your house is carried into the septic tank by gravity. This wastewater is held for one or two days in the tank. During this time the substances in the water are broken down by the anaerobic bacteria inside the tank. The bacteria help segregate solids, oils, greases, and other floating materials. While bacteria inside your septic tank will do a fine job of breaking down your home’s wastewater, our professionals know it can’t dissolve everything. Tanks have three layers: floating scum, middle grey water, and bottom sludge. Our experts manage the equilibrium of the three layers to keep your system functioning correctly. After remaining in the septic tank for one or two days, the “grey” wastewater inside the tank flows into the drain field. The drain field is a series of perforated pipes inside a trench filled with sand, gravel, tire chips, or other loose yet dense material. The health and condition of your drain field is integral to the continued performance of your septic system, and as such, it will be regularly evaluated by us. The soil surrounding the pipes filters the effluent, removing remaining waste. Microbes in the soil, along with oxygen, break down harmful elements in the water. A properly functioning drain field allows a septic tank to replenish the surrounding area’s ground water table with clean, potable water. We can make sure that your drain field is working ideally. Household wastewater carries a mix of debris from toilets, showers, sinks, and washing machines. Existing bacteria break down the majority of these materials. Properly maintained systems by our experts can tolerate common chemicals including bleach, laundry detergent, and drain cleaners, but you should try not to flush or rinse toxic chemicals into the septic tank. Toxic substances can include paint thinners, solvents, and pesticide products. Cooking fats and grease should also never go down a household drain. They should be poured into a separate container, allowed to solidify, and then disposed of as solid waste.

Speedway is a town in Wayne Township, Marion County, Indiana, United States. The population was 13,952 at the 2020 census, up from 11,812 in 2010. Speedway, which is an enclave of Indianapolis, is the home of the Indianapolis Motor Speedway.
